Saturday 19th July. The venue for the 2008 District Governor's Handover was the Holiday Inn, Cardiff in the shadow of the Millennium Stadium. Eighty guests joined with outgoing DG Lion Ron Clarke to welcome 2008-2009 DG Lion Surinder Malhotra to accept the challenges of finding the future for Lions Clubs International within District 105W. One of the last duties of Lion Ron was to present International President appreciation certificates to Zone Chairperson Lion Derek Livsey and Lion Surinder for their work in promoting Campaign SightFirst II. Lion Surinder presented a gift from 105W Club members to Lion Ron and the District Secretary pin to Lion Laurence Morrissey and District Treasurer pin to Lion Peter Wood. The evening was rounded off with a good show of dancing which wilted as the clock struck midnight and the carriages arrived to ferry the late revelers to bed. A good night of fun, friendship and fellowship. Cardiff Holiday Inn

 

 

The first Lions Club in the British Isles and Ireland was London Host Club formed in 1950. Since that time new Clubs and new Districts have been formed. District 105SW was created in 1970 and in 1975 it was divided into two, making up our present day 105W and 105SW Districts. Our first District Governor was Lion Lynn Packer 1975-1976 who was also General Secretary to the Multiple District.  

Thirty three years later and we reach the end of another year of fun, friendship and fellowship in 105W with Lion Ron at the helm who gave us the slogan, ‘Enjoy being a Lion’; a  year that once again brought our motto ‘We Serve’ to our doorstep. The events of last summer during the Gloucestershire floods brought out the true spirit of Ordinary People doing Amazing Things when all our Clubs rallied to the cause.  

We enter 2008-2009 in 105W with 52 Lions Clubs, one Branch Club and one Lioness Club as we welcome Lion Surinder as our new District Governor. The slogan for the year is, ‘Service before Self’, which follows our new International President, Lion Albert Brandel’s theme, ‘Miracles through Service’.
